Below are some major restraints and their influence on the Iran Automobile Market dynamics:
| Restraints | Primary Segment Affected | What This Means (Evidence) |
| Economic Sanctions | All Segments | Ongoing economic sanctions have led to challenges in sourcing raw materials and accessing advanced technologies, particularly affecting the supply chain for foreign car manufacturers. |
| High Cost of Electric Vehicle Adoption | Electric Vehicles (EVs) | Rising production costs for electric vehicles and shortage of EV infrastructure could decrease down adoption despite government efforts. |
| Limited Access to Advanced Technology | All Segments | Owing to trade restrictions may hinder innovation and growth in areas like autonomous driving there is shortage to advanced technologies. |
| Traffic Congestion and Pollution | All Segments | Iran’s cities face high levels of traffic congestion and pollution, which creates challenges for urban mobility and sustainable transportation solutions. |
| Inflation and Currency Devaluation | All Segments | The Iranian economy is going through high inflation and currency devaluation, resulting to rising prices for both consumers and manufacturers, potentially decreasing vehicle cost-friendly. |

Below is the list of prominent companies leading the Iran Automobile Market:
| Company Name | Iran Khodro Company (IKCO) |
| Headquarters | Tehran, Iran |
| Established | 1962 |
| Website | Click Here |
Iran Khodro is the largest automobile manufacturer in Iran, creating a broad range of vehicles, consisting of passenger cars and commercial vehicles.
| Company Name | Saipa Group |
| Headquarters | Tehran, Iran |
| Established | 1966 |
| Website | - |
Saipa is one of the leading automakers in Iran, providing a broad variety of vehicles including sedans, SUVs, and commercial trucks. Saipa is investing in improving fuel efficiency and expanding its EV production line.
| Company Name | Kerman Khodro |
| Headquarters | Kerman, Iran |
| Established | 1969 |
| Website | Click Here |
Kerman Khodro is a major player in the Iranian automotive sector, concentrating on domestic production of light vehicles and trucks.
| Company Name | Pars Khodro |
| Headquarters | Tehran, Iran |
| Established | 1985 |
| Website | Click Here |
Pars Khodro is a major manufacturer of passenger cars and light trucks in Iran. The company is focused on innovation and is expanding its electric vehicle offerings.
| Company Name | Zamyad |
| Headquarters | Tehran, Iran |
| Established | 1967 |
| Website | - |
Zamyad manufactures commercial vehicles such as trucks, buses, and pickups. It is also allocating funds in cleaner vehicle technologies as part of Iran’s broader environmental efforts.
According to Iranian government data, numerous initiatives to encourage the automotive market has been introduced and they concentrate on encouraging the production of electric vehicles (EVs) and sustainable transportation solutions. To promote EV production, the government has implemented national standards for electric vehicles, providing subsidies for both manufacturers and buyers to bolster adoption. Tax incentives for green vehicles, consisting of EVs and hybrid vehicles, are given to manufacturers to encourage the production of environmentally friendly vehicles. To promote the rising need for electric vehicles the government is allocating funds in growing EV charging infrastructure.
